The last day of the Scottish 6 Days at Coulmany was breezy and again away from the coast with open forest, marshes and hills (1:10,000, 5 m map). I didn't have a good day having problems with multiple controls starting with the first one. Ended up 41/53.

Aidan finished 11/54 with a 31:12 run (3.4 km) on Day 6. Overall, Aidan was 14th out of 65 orienteers and met the standard for a gold badge. He said his stretch goal for the week was to be in the top 1/3 so he well exceeded his goal and, most importantly, had a great time.

Day 5 of the S6Ds was at Roseisle which was right next to a former Royal Air Force (now Engineers) base back on the coast. The sand dunes were different here without as many little knolls/hills but were large and complex. The area near the start had lines of low earth walls that seemed like it may have been part of the base earlier in its history. Control 5 was hard with a really complex dune system right above the coast. Finished 47/61.

Aidan's run time was 35:32 on 3.9 km for a 15 th place finish out of 59.

Loch of Boath with a 1:10,000, 5m contour map which took some adjustment since days 1-3 were 1:7,500 and 2.5 m contours. No dunes today and bigger hills with reentrants that looked more like home and marshes. Controls 7 and 8 were especially difficult for me. Some rain and cooler but my new visor worked really well. Finished 49/60.

Aidan finished in 34:32 on 2.9 km course (23/57). He had a problem with an elephant track and lost about 5 min.

Another day near the coast at Culbin - this map had many, many scattered knolls and small hills but it was hard to distinguish between them. The first three controls were in a fairly complex area but I took it slow and tried to carefully read the terrain and felt good about them and the entire course. Lost time on controls 7 and 8 in more complex dunes. Finished 44/60.

Aidan really seemed to get a hang of orienteering in Scotland today finishing 8th out of 61 with a time of 33:11 on 3.6 km. He was happy with his finish and had fun.

Day 2 of the Scottish 6 Days was sunny and much more comfortable than Day 1. Carse of Ardersier had more forested sand dunes and was a lot of fun. I had a late start so all of the elephant tracks had begun to look like real trails and were often confusing. The climb seemed like it was much more than advertised. Finished 54/62; W45S.

Aidan says he made a few small mistakes and finished 17/59 on M12A; 3.83 km.

Day 1 at the Scottish Six Days in Lossie Forest. The whole run was wet with a hard down pour about 2/3 of the way through. First time running on sand dunes. Finished 45/61.

Aidan ran M12A and finished 29/54; time of 39:16 on 3.6 km but made a 7 min mistake.
